The Downstream Power and SNR are good the Upstream Power is a little high but the Modulation is correct.

Post in the Samknows Realspeed results if possible.   

The first step is to see if the speed at the Hub is correct for the service, if it is ok, then move to how the device performs and over WiFi that is going to be variable.
